Fear is a common emotion that can have a significant impact on relationships, especially in a bustling city like Detroit. Managing fear in relationships is essential to ensure a healthy and fulfilling connection with your partner. Whether you are in a long-term relationship or just starting out, here are some tips to help you navigate fear and strengthen your bond in the Motor City: 1. Communication is Key: Open and honest communication is vital in any relationship, but it becomes even more crucial when dealing with fear. Talk to your partner about your fears and concerns, and listen to their perspective as well. Communication can help you both understand each other better and work through any issues that may arise. 2. Practice Mindfulness: Mindfulness techniques can help you stay present and calm when fear creeps in. Take a moment to breathe deeply, focus on the present moment, and let go of any anxious thoughts. Mindfulness can help you approach situations with a clear mind and a sense of groundedness. 3. Seek Support: Don't be afraid to seek support from friends, family, or a professional counselor. Talking to someone outside of the relationship can provide valuable insights and guidance on how to manage fear effectively. Support systems can help you feel more secure and empowered in your relationship. 4. Set Boundaries: Setting boundaries is essential for maintaining a healthy relationship and managing fear. Clearly define your needs and expectations with your partner and respect each other's boundaries. Boundaries can help create a sense of safety and trust within the relationship. 5. Practice Self-Care: Taking care of yourself is essential for managing fear in relationships. Make time for activities that bring you joy and relaxation, such as exercise, meditation, or hobbies. Self-care can help reduce stress and anxiety, allowing you to approach your relationship with a positive mindset. 6. Focus on the Positive: Instead of letting fear dictate your thoughts and actions, focus on the positive aspects of your relationship. Remind yourself of the love, trust, and connection you share with your partner. Cultivating a positive outlook can help you overcome fear and nurture a strong and resilient relationship. In conclusion, managing fear in relationships in Detroit, or any other city, requires patience, communication, and self-awareness. By following these tips and being proactive in addressing your fears, you can strengthen your relationship and create a supportive and nurturing bond with your partner. Remember that fear is a natural emotion, but it doesn't have to control your relationship. With the right tools and mindset, you can navigate fear and cultivate a fulfilling and loving connection in the vibrant city of Detroit.
